Materials used in making windows and their advantages

Window is an essential structure in any room, since they provide light during the daytime and improves the ventilation of the room. Doors and windows are used as a barrier to close an opening and they are made using different materials.

Some 30 to 40 years back, the windows that were installed were made up of aluminum, because they were considered to be economical and effective. But, today a material called vinyl is used for making windows.

Why people wish to install vinyl windows?

The following reasons make people to select vinyl windows

- Vinyl windows are cheaper than any other windows.
- Here the windows are made up of Poly Vinyl Chloride (a synthetic plastic), which is very strong and it has a tendency to shape or bend according to our needs.
- Vinyl is very light and easy to handle.
- They have great energy efficiency and provide insulation both under hot and cold conditions.
- Windows made out of this material needs less maintenance.
- The vinyl products beautify the home.

WOOD WINDOWS

There are different types of wood which could be used for making windows. Wood give an elegant and natural feel to your home, gives structural expression and it is easy to work with wood. In general, there are two types; they are hardwood and softwood.

Softwood - It is easier to use this wood and had been extensively used in the construction of windows. It is vulnerable to damage and has a less durability.

Hardwood - It is difficult to work with this wood to a certain extent. Life span of hardwood is more. Maintenance is easy; just wipe off the excess dirt from the window frames.

ALUMINIUM WINDOWS

Aluminum is a metallic element, silvery in appearance and it is ductile. In those days, most of the houses used aluminum for their windows.

Advantages of using aluminum for windows – It is a lightweight metal with anti-rust property, it improves the life of the window, and it is cost effective.

FIBERGLASS DOORS

Fiberglass is a material obtained from fine fibers of glass; here the glass is extruded into fine filaments. The important features of fiberglass are minimum thermal transfer and good noise reduction.

The fiberglass doors offer the following advantages

1. These doors reduce the pressure in its surroundings.
2. This material is very stable, which provides a good base for a full range of finishes and it is very tough so that it could withstand extremes of climate. Fiberglass also provides a superior strength when compared to polyvinyl chloride.
3. The doors made from this material are more resistant than wood doors and the fiberglass doors are famous for their versatility.
